本書有DRM加密保護,需使用HyRead閱讀軟體開啟
  • Python初學特訓班
  • 點閱:1581
  • 並列題名:Python beginner course
  • 作者: 文淵閣工作室編著
  • 出版社:碁峰資訊
  • 出版年:2017[民106]
  • ISBN:978-986-476-530-0 ; 986-476-530-2
  • 格式:PDF
  • 附註:原紙本書ISBN : 9789864762521

內容簡介
 
Python可說是當今最熱門的程式語言之一,從兒童程式教學、網站功能測試、大數據分析、物聯網、機器學習,到駭客攻擊工具等主流議題,Python都在其中占據了重要的地位。
 
本書以初學者的視角規劃學習地圖,從環境、語法到主題應用,直接從實例學,讓學習者輕鬆入門,並能結合目前最受重視與重要的實務運用,體驗Python的無窮魅力。

 
切入關鍵開發環境,快速入門與實戰,
體驗Python的開發無極限!
 
■快速佈署Python開發環境,熟悉編輯器與執行方式,並詳細說明如何建置,完美並存2.X及3.X等不同版本。
 
■詳細說明Python語法,由結構、變數、資料型態、運算式及判斷式進行學習引導,再深入迴圈、串列、元組、字典與函式等重要內容。
 
■範例導引式學習,從小範例到專題應用實例,即學即用即上手。
 
■詳述各種實用的Python套件,分析使用方式與注意事項,並以實例說明。
 
■全面深入不同領域的應用主題,包括大數據擷取分析、公開資料使用、行動資料庫存取、資訊圖表繪製、Facebook貼文與自動按讚及照片下載、Office文件處理、YouTube影片下載、臉部辨識與驗證碼圖片破解、大量檔案批次處理、多媒體播放器,以及遊戲開發…等,將Python結合主流且新穎的應用,立即升級開發功力。


作者簡介
 
文淵閣工作室
 
一個致力於資訊圖書創作二十餘載的工作團隊,擅長用輕鬆詼諧的筆觸,深入淺出介紹難懂的 IT 技術,並以範例帶領讀者學習電腦應用的大小事。

 
我們不賣弄深奧的專有名辭,奮力堅持吸收新知的態度,誠懇地與讀者分享在學習路上的點點滴滴,讓軟體成為每個人改善生活應用、提昇工作效率的工具。
 
舉凡程式開發、文書處理、美工動畫、攝影修片、網頁製作,都是我們專注的重點,而不同領域有各自專業的作者組成,以進行書籍的規劃與編寫。一直以來,感謝許多讀者與學校老師的支持,選定為自修用書或授課教材。衷心期待能盡我們的心力,幫助每一位讀者燃燒心中的小宇宙,用學習的成果在自己的領域裡發光發熱!
 
我們期待自己能在每一本創作中注入快快樂樂的心情來分享, 也期待讀者能在這樣的氛圍下快快樂樂的學習。
 
官方網站:www.e-happy.com.tw
FB粉絲團:www.facebook.com/ehappytw


  • Chapter 01 建置 Python 開發環境(第1-1頁)
    • 1.1 Python 程式語言簡介(第1-2頁)
    • 1.2 建置 Anaconda 開發環境(第1-4頁)
    • 1.3 Spyder 編輯器(第1-15頁)
    • 1.4 Jupyter Notebook 編輯器(第1-19頁)
  • Chapter 02 基本語法與結構控制(第2-1頁)
    • 2.1 變數與資料型態(第2-2頁)
    • 2.2 運算式(第2-9頁)
    • 2.3 判斷式(第2-14頁)
  • Chapter 03 迴圈、資料結構及函式(第3-1頁)
    • 3.1 迴圈(第3-2頁)
    • 3.2 串列、元組及字典(第3-13頁)
    • 3.3 函式(第3-22頁)
  • Chapter 04 檔案處理與 SQLite 資料庫(第4-1頁)
    • 4.1 檔案和目錄管理(第4-2頁)
    • 4.2 File 檔案(第4-8頁)
    • 4.3 SQLite 資料庫(第4-21頁)
  • Chapter 05 網頁資料擷取與分析(第5-1頁)
    • 5.1 網址解析(第5-2頁)
    • 5.2 網頁資料擷取(第5-4頁)
    • 5.3 網頁分析(第5-11頁)
    • 5.4 網路爬蟲(第5-19頁)
  • Chapter 06 網頁測試自動化(第6-1頁)
    • 6.1 檢查網站資料是否更新(第6-2頁)
    • 6.2 工作排程自動下載(第6-7頁)
    • 6.3 Selenium:瀏覽器自動化操作(第6-12頁)
    • 6.4 瀏覽器自動化實例(第6-19頁)
  • Chapter 07 圖表繪製(第7-1頁)
    • 7.1 Matplotlib 套件(第7-2頁)
    • 7.2 Bokeh 套件(第7-13頁)
  • Chapter 08 實戰:Facebook 貼文、按讚與照片下載(第8-1頁)
    • 8.1 認識 Facebook Graph API(第8-2頁)
    • 8.2 使用 facebook-sdk 存取資料(第8-8頁)
    • 8.3 實戰:粉絲專頁投票抽獎機(第8-16頁)
  • Chapter 09 實戰:YouTube 影片下載器(第9-1頁)
    • 9.1 Pytube:下載 YouTube 影片套件(第9-2頁)
    • 9.2 Tkinter:圖形使用者介面套件(第9-7頁)
    • 9.3 實戰:YouTube 影片下載器(第9-23頁)
  • Chapter 10 實戰:Word 文件處理(第10-1頁)
    • 10.1 以 Win32com 套件處理 Word 文件(第10-2頁)
    • 10.2 實戰:菜單自動產生器及批次置換文字(第10-14頁)
  • Chapter 11 實戰:PM2.5 即時監測顯示器(第11-1頁)
    • 11.1 Pandas:強大的資料處理套件(第11-2頁)
    • 11.2 實戰:PM2.5 即時監測顯示器(第11-15頁)
  • Chapter 12 實戰:臉部辨識及驗證碼圖片破解(第12-1頁)
    • 12.1 OpenCV:臉部辨識應用(第12-2頁)
    • 12.2 Tesseract:驗證碼辨識(第12-20頁)
  • Chapter 13 實戰:Firebase 即時資料庫應用(第13-1頁)
    • 13.1 Firebase 即時資料庫(第13-2頁)
    • 13.2 連結 Firebase 資料庫(第13-6頁)
    • 13.3 實戰:英文單字王 Firebase 版(第13-16頁)
  • Chapter 14 實戰:批次更改資料夾檔案名稱與搜尋(第14-1頁)
    • 14.1 檔案管理應用(第14-2頁)
    • 14.2 在多檔中尋找指定的文字(第14-10頁)
  • Chapter 15 實戰:音樂播放器(第15-1頁)
    • 15.1 關於音樂與音效的播放(第15-2頁)
    • 15.2 音效播放(第15-3頁)
    • 15.3 音樂播放(第15-7頁)
  • Chapter 16 實戰:PyGame 遊戲開發(第16-1頁)
    • 16.1 Pygame 入門教學(第16-2頁)
    • 16.2 Pygame 動畫處理(第16-9頁)
    • 16.3 實戰:打磚塊遊戲(第16-21頁)
  • Chapter 17 將 Python 打包成執行檔(第17-1頁)
    • 17.1 打包前的準備工作(第17-2頁)
    • 17.2 實作 exe 執行檔(第17-3頁)
    • 17.3 包裝專題執行檔(第17-5頁)
紙本書 NT$ 480
單本電子書
NT$ 336

同分類熱門書
還沒安裝 HyRead 3 嗎?馬上免費安裝~
QR Code